Abstract The global pandemic of COVID-19 as a zoonotic disease invites new reflections on the human-animal relationship in the history of epidemics. Historians have explored medical concepts, social impacts, and other aspects of epidemics in China at different geographical and temporal scales. Relevant research significantly enriches historical understanding, yet animals seldom occupy the center of attention despite the fact that a variety of human infectious diseases such as plague are zoonotic in origin. This article suggests the need for a reappraisal of epidemics in Chinese history, with particular consideration of historical information on the multifold involvement of animals in human infections and anticontagious measures. Rethinking historically the interactions between humans and animals within the epidemic context helps to raise our awareness that Chinese medical thinkers were sensitive to the possibility of zoonotic infection, and prompt new analyses of how they understood the human-animal boundary and beyond.

Infectious diseases have been evolving since the dawn of humankind. In Section 1.3, we noted some of the palaeopathological studies that have extended our knowledge of the occurrence of human infections back into pre-history, while recent genetic studies have indicated that the agents of diseases such as malaria (Plasmodium spp.) and leprosy (Mycobacterium leprae) first emerged in the human species many thousands of years ago (Carter and Mendis 2002; Monot et al. 2005). For the most part, however, our knowledge of the long history of disease emergence is based on the written record of earlier ages. In the present chapter, in so far as the historical evidence allows, we provide a brief and necessarily highly selective overview of disease emergence and cyclical re-emergence from the beginning of the written record to the mid-nineteenth century. McMichael (2004) identifies four great historical transitions in the relationship of humans and microbes that, since the initial advent of agriculture and livestock herding, have promoted the emergence and re-emergence diseases. These four transitions, each associated with a progressive increase in the geographical scale of operation (local → continental → intercontinental → global), are: (i) First historic transition (5,000–10,000 years ago). A local transition when early agrarian-based settlements brought humans into contact with sylvatic enzootic pathogens. As described under the ‘domestic-origins hypothesis’ in Section 1.3.2, close and prolonged exposure to domesticated animals and urban pests (for example, rodents and flies) resulted in the cross-species transmission of the ancestral agents of many modern-day human infectious diseases, including influenza, measles, smallpox, tuberculosis, and typhoid. (ii) Second historic transition (1,500–3,000 years ago). A continental-level transition fuelled by the military and trade contacts of early Eurasian civilizations which resulted in the cross-civilization transmission of infectious agents. In the wake of this historical transition, a trans- European ‘equilibration’ of infectious agents occurred and the diseases became endemic to the population. (iii) Third historic transition (200–500 years ago). An intercontinental transition associated with European expansion, resulting in the transoceanic spread of infectious agents.

Especially dangerous infections (EDIs) belong to the conditionally labelled group of infectious diseases that pose an exceptional epidemic threat. They are highly contagious, rapidly spreading and capable of affecting wide sections of the population in the shortest possible time, they are characterized by the severity of clinical symptoms and high mortality rates. At the present stage, the term "especially dangerous infections" is used only in the territory of the countries of the former USSR, all over the world this concept is defined as "infectious diseases that pose an extreme threat to public health on an international scale." Over the entire history of human development, more people have died as a result of epidemics and pandemics than in all wars combined. The list of especially dangerous infections and measures to prevent their spread were fixed in the International Health Regulations (IHR), adopted at the 22nd session of the WHO's World Health Assembly on July 26, 1969. In 1970, at the 23rd session of the WHO's Assembly, typhus and relapsing fever were excluded from the list of quarantine infections. As amended in 1981, the list included only three diseases represented by plague, cholera and anthrax. However, now annual additions of new infections endemic to different parts of the earth to this list take place. To date, the World Health Organization (WHO) has already included more than 100 diseases in the list of especially dangerous infections.

Abstract This article attempts to strip away the Eurocentrism of the Enlightenment, to reconsider how this concept that originated in Europe was transmitted to China. This is thus an attempt to treat the Enlightenment in terms of its global, worldwide significance. Coming from this perspective, the Enlightenment can be viewed as a history of the exchange and interweaving of concepts, a history of translation and quotation, and thus a history of the joint production of knowledge. We must reconsider the dimensions of both time and space in examining the global Enlightenment project. As a concept, the Enlightenment for the most part has been molded by historical actors acting in local circumstances. It is not a concept shaped and brought into being solely from textual sources originating in Europe. As a concept, the Enlightenment enabled historical actors in specific localities to begin to engage in globalized thinking, and to find a place for their individual circumstances within the global setting. This article follows such a line of thought, to discuss the conceptual history of the Enlightenment in China, giving special emphasis to the processes of formation and translation of this concept within the overall flow of modern Chinese history.

The study and teaching of American literature and American realism in China mirrored the social development and cultural transformation in China and was often fueled by political incentives. This chapter examines the cultural and political forces affecting the reception of American literature in different stages of Chinese history and investigates the teaching of American literature and of American realism in Chinese university classrooms. Different from the teaching of American literature in English-speaking countries, the American literature course in China serves a twofold purpose: to provide cultural nutrient for the cultivation of a broader mind by highlighting the cultural norms and rubrics in literature and to promote students’ language proficiency by a careful study of the text and formal elements of literary works. The history of the Chinese reception of American literature thus reflects the resilience and openness of Chinese culture in its negotiation with foreign cultures.

Abstract Background Corona Virus Disease 2019 (COVID-19) outbreak was officially announced as a global pandemic by the WHO on March 11th 2020. Thorough understanding of CT imaging features of COVID-19 is essential for effective patient management; rationalizing the need for relevant research. The aim of this study was to analyze the chest CT findings of patients with real-time polymerase chain reaction (RT-PCR) proved COVID-19 admitted to four Egyptian hospitals. The recently published RSNA expert consensus statement on reporting COVID-19 chest CT findings was taken into consideration. Results Normal CT “negative for COVID-19” was reported in 26.1% of our RT-PCR proved COVID-19 cases. In descending order of prevalence, imaging findings of the positive CT studies (73.9%) included GGO (69%), consolidation (49.7%), crazy paving (15.4%), and peri-lobular fibrosis (40.6%). These showed a dominantly bilateral (68.2%), peripheral (72.4%), and patchy (64.7%) distribution. Remarkably, thymic hyperplasia was identified in 14.3% of studies. According to the RSNA consensus, CT findings were classified as typical in 68.9%, indeterminate in 3.6%, and atypical in 1.4% of the evaluated CT studies. Conclusion Although COVID-19 cannot be entirely excluded by chest CT, it can be distinguished in more than two-thirds of cases; making CT a widely available, non-invasive, and rapid diagnostic tool.

Abstract As racial tensions flare amidst a global pandemic and national social justice upheaval, the centrality of structural racism has renewed old questions and raised new ones about where Asian Americans fit in U.S. politics. This paper provides an overview of the unique racial history of Asians in the United States and analyzes the implications of dynamic racialization and status for Asian Americans. In particular, we examine the dynamism of Asian Americans' racial positionality relative to historical shifts in economic-based conceptions of their desirability as workers in American capitalism. Taking history, power, and institutions of white supremacy into account, we analyze where Asian Americans fit in contemporary U.S. politics, presenting a better understanding of the persistent structures underlying racial inequality and developing a foundation from which Asian Americans can work to enhance equality.

The outbreak of African swine fever virus has raised global concerns regarding epidemic livestock diseases. Therefore, various studies have attempted to prevent and monitor epidemic livestock diseases. Most of them have emphasized that integrated studies between the public health and transportation engineering are essential to prevent the livestock disease spread. However, it has been difficult to obtain big data related to the mobility of livestock-related vehicles. Thus, it is challenging to conduct research that comprehensively considers cargo vehicles’ movement carrying livestock and the spread of livestock infectious diseases. This study developed the framework for integrating the digital tachograph data (DTG) and trucks’ visit history of livestock facility data. The DTG data include commercial trucks’ coordinate information, but it excludes actual livestock-related vehicle trajectories such as freight types and facility visit history. Therefore, the integrated database we developed can be used as a significant resource for preventing the spread of livestock epidemics by pre-monitoring livestock transport vehicles’ movements. In future studies, epidemiological research on infectious diseases and livestock species will be able to conduct through the derived integrating database. Furthermore, the indicators of the spread of infectious diseases could be suggested based on both microscopic and macroscopic roadway networks to manage livestock epidemics.
